AbstraktAbstract
A search for resonant production of high-mass top-quark pairs is performed on 2.05 fb(-1) of proton-proton collisions at root s = 7 TeV collected in 2011 with the ATLAS experiment at the Large Hadron Collider. This analysis of the lepton+jets final state is specifically designed for the particular topology that arises from the decay of highly boosted top quarks. The observed t (t) over bar invariant mass spectrum is found to be compatible with the Standard Model prediction and 95% credibility level upper limits are derived on the t (t) over bar production rate through new massive states. An upper limit of 0.7 pb is set on the production cross section times branching fraction of a narrow 1 TeV resonance. A Kaluza-Klein gluon with a mass smaller than 1.5 TeV is excluded.
